boats built between 1967 and 1982. The class was named after villages and small towns in Great Britain. Six of the class, ''Clovelly'', ''Ilchester'', ''Instow'', ''Invergordon'', ''Ironbridge'' and ''Ixworth'' were equipped to act as diving tenders. ''Lydford'' was originally commissioned as A510 ''Loyal Governor'', then renamed P252 ''Alert'' for service in Ulster until 1986.
